We've been going to the Waves for a few years now. The venue is very clean and well organized. I have 4 Children who I bring with me. I feel safe with the level of supervision that the life guards give. The Waves come on every half an hour or so during the Weekend and the kids love it. They also have a spa and sauna in the 'wet area' which is open to the public along with the hydrotherapy pool. There is also a well stocked Cafe. They also do Birthday Parties which are fantastic. They have a gym there too which I have never used.
Approximate cost: $16 per family

Melton Library is fantastic! They have a great range of books available considering the fact they are smaller than some libraries that I have been to. The staff are fantastic and very helpful. They have a WONDERFUL Children's section with a lot of books for them to choose from including an exclusive Cardboard book section for babies! They have a Child reading group and also nights where they discuss books and other topics. They have Computers for family history research as well as Computers dedicated to fee internet access (this needs to be booked). They are fantastic!
Approximate cost: $Free - unless you bring your books back late!
